如何查询VPN地址?网络工程师的实用指南
在当今高度互联的数字世界中,虚拟私人网络(VPN)已成为保障网络安全、隐私保护和访问受限内容的重要工具,无论是远程办公、跨境工作,还是绕过地理限制浏览网站,了解如何正确查询和配置VPN地址都是每个用户必备的基础技能,作为一位网络工程师,我将从技术原理出发,为你详细讲解“如何查询VPN地址”,并提供多种实际操作方法,帮助你快速定位和验证你的VPN连接状态。
明确一个概念:“VPN地址”通常指两种含义:
- 客户端端的本地IP地址:当你连接到某个VPN服务时,你的设备会被分配一个新的IP地址,这个地址由VPN服务器分配,常用于隐藏真实公网IP。
- VPN服务器的公网IP地址或域名:这是你在配置客户端时需要输入的目标地址,vpn.example.com”或“192.0.2.1”。
我们分场景说明如何查询这些地址:
查看当前连接的VPN地址(客户端侧) 如果你已经成功连接了某个VPN服务(如OpenVPN、WireGuard、Cisco AnyConnect等),可以通过以下方式查看当前使用的IP地址:
-
Windows系统: 打开命令提示符(cmd),输入
ipconfig,查找与你的VPN连接相关的适配器名称(如“TAP-Windows Adapter V9”),然后查看其IPv4地址,该地址就是你当前在VPN网络中的私有IP(例如10.x.x.x 或 172.x.x.x)。
也可以使用curl ifconfig.me命令(需安装curl工具)来获取公网IP,对比连接前后变化即可判断是否已通过VPN代理。 -
macOS/Linux系统: 使用终端执行
ifconfig或ip addr show,找到名为“tun0”、“wg0”或类似命名的接口,其IP地址即为当前VPN分配的地址。
同样,使用curl https://api.ipify.org或curl ifconfig.me可以查看公网IP是否被替换。
如何获取要连接的VPN服务器地址? 这通常取决于你使用的VPN服务类型:
- 商用服务(如ExpressVPN、NordVPN):官方会提供详细的服务器列表和地址(域名或IP),可在官网或App内查看,部分支持自动选择最佳服务器。
- 自建服务(如OpenVPN、WireGuard):你需要知道服务器的公网IP地址(如198.51.100.10)或域名(如 vpn.yourcompany.com),若使用动态DNS(DDNS),则可能需要定期更新。
- 企业/单位内部部署:通常由IT部门提供配置文件(如.ovpn或.conf),其中包含server字段,
remote vpn.company.com 1194,这就是你要连接的地址。
高级技巧:如何验证是否真的在使用VPN? 有时即使显示已连接,也可能因路由表未正确设置而未真正走VPN隧道,此时可以使用以下方法:
- Traceroute检测:在命令行中运行
tracert <目标IP>(Windows)或traceroute <目标IP>(Linux/macOS),观察路径是否经过你的VPN服务器。 - 在线IP检测网站:访问 ipinfo.io、whatismyipaddress.com 等网站,确认显示的IP是否与你的VPN提供商一致。
- 检查路由表(仅限高级用户):使用
route print(Windows)或ip route show(Linux),查看是否有默认网关指向VPN接口。
最后提醒一点:安全起见,不要随意连接未知来源的VPN服务器,尤其是免费服务,可能存在数据泄露风险,建议优先使用信誉良好的商业服务,并启用双因素认证和加密协议(如OpenVPN AES-256或WireGuard)。
查询VPN地址不仅关乎连接是否成功,更是网络诊断和安全防护的关键一步,掌握上述方法,无论你是普通用户还是IT从业者,都能更自信地应对各种网络环境挑战。

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速











